I have a loop that looks like this:
for a = 1: 9
for b = 1 : 1000
for c = 1 : 1000
image = myimage_bands(b, c, a);
new_image = image * 5;
end
end
end
I am trying to find the cumulative sum of my variable 'new_image', as it goes through the loop. I've tried cumsum, but it doesn't work.
Any ideas are appreciated. Thanks!

Before the loop,
image_sum = [];
inside the loop after you have calculated new_image,
if isempty(image_sum)
image_sum = new_image;
else
image_sum(end+1) = image_sum(end) + new_image;
end
